To Turn Off Gas to Appliance
1. Set the thermostat to lowest setting.
2. Turn off all electric power to the appliance if service is to be performed.
3. Open the access panel (Outer Door Assembly) to turn off the electric switch.
4. Close the control access panel (Outer Door Assembly).

Ducting and Return Air
All heat discharges, registers and return air grills must be free and clear of obstructions.
Obstructions will prevent the furnace from performing correctly. This includes all
closable registers that are intended to reduce air flow, not shut it off completely.
